BEFORE you TTC...
TTC soon and I'm concerned because I want to get my health and my body in the best shape possible to help increase the chances of a healthy pregnancy/baby...
What worries me is that the NON-TTC me has a long history of doing unhealthy things that the TTC me has to work hard to undo now lol ... (such as smoking, drinking, caffeine, skipping breakfast and meals altogether on a daily basis, eating crap food, being overweight, stressing alot, not going to the doctor regularly, etc)...
Did anyone else go through this and what did you do to "gear" your body/health for TTC/pregnancy? I literally lose sleep over worrying that I'll have an unhealthy baby due to my selfishness pre-TTC 
Looking for all the help/tips I can get on this topic as I start this journey...

Re: BEFORE you TTC...
I wouldn't stress yourself out over this (I think the stress can sometimes be more detrimental than a lot of these things). I think the most important thing is that you do not do these things while pregnant, not as much what you did before your BFP. I've always been a healthy eater and exerciser, but I drank more than I should and socially smoked. Once I decided to TTC, I stopped the cigs and cut back on my drinking (but didn't cut it out). As far as weight and exercise, it's great if you can start getting yourself as healthy as you can be NOW. It's never too late. The body is extremely resilient. But I also know a lot women who are overweight and have gone on to have perfectly healthy babies. They just had to listen to their doctors as far as how much weight to gain during pregnancy.
The most important thing is taking vitamins with extra folic acid (most of us take OTC prenatals). If you're not doing that yet, I'd start today.

Re: BEFORE you TTC...
I quit smoking after about 10 years of on and off, last July. I also think most of us here have a history of some type of drinking behavior.
I felt the same as you about wanting to get into great shape before TTC mostly because my whole life I have been very thin and never had any issues with weight. I sporadicly went to the gym, but never adopted a really healthy lifestyle of excercise and diet. Since quitting smoking, I've put on about 10 pounds and although I am still ok for my height, I'm just not comfortable in my own skin KWIM? DH and I have been getting into much better eating habits and also exercising regularly though not vigorously.
Basically, what I'm trying to say is that I think you are fine and at least you are taking the right steps to being a healthier you . I would start by visiting your doctor and discussing that you want to TTC, and he/she can tell you what sort of things might be too stressful on your body.
